Output 57341c3ba328ebf1112f2100aa649e0146a836b5b6fad3679d2af8be84f65ae9:1

value
45089697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fab7f336d3ddb411818883e900157a1632f669 OP_EQUAL
address
3B5XCLjYJrLX1uLY75b5XUxvmHbbJkqK2e
transaction
57341c3ba328ebf1112f2100aa649e0146a836b5b6fad3679d2af8be84f65ae9
confirmations
546687
spent
true